7 Ways to Build a Mindset for Success & Happiness | Joanna Soh
We often hear people say “I want to be successful.” And I’m sure you might have said this to yourself too. What does it mean to you when you hear the word “success”? To some, being successful means having a lot of wealth. To others, it may be overcoming a fear. And still, to others, it simply means having good health and happiness. Success is something that YOU have to define for yourself and the meaning of “success” will keep changing in our lives.
No matter how you define success for yourself, the principles of how to be successful in life remain the same. So in this video, I’ll share with you the 7 Ways to Build a Mindset for Success and Happiness.
1) Find Your Ikigai
2) Silence Your Inner Critic
3) Stop Planning & Start Doing
4) Have a Growth Mindset
5) Be Healthy in Your Mind & Body
6) Take a Break
7) Give Gratitude
